USBWriter logo USBWriter

USBWriter lets you write an image file to an USB drive on Windows.

SUSE Studio ImageWriter logo SUSE Studio ImageWriter

Utility for writing raw disk images & hybrid isos to USB keys.

What are some alternatives?

When comparing USBWriter and SUSE Studio ImageWriter, you can also consider the following products

Rufus - Rufus is a piece of software that allows you to transform a portable drive, like a flash drive or other USB drives, into a bootable drive that can be used for a variety of purposes. Read more about Rufus.

ROSA Image Writer - Rosa Image Writer is a program for writing images to a flash disk.

Pardus Image Writer - Pardus Image Writer is a tool to create bootable usb drives.

USBImager - A very minimal GUI app that can write compressed disk images to USB drives.

YUMI - YUMI (Your USB Multiboot Installer), is a tool that allows you to boot multiple ISO files from one USB drive.

WinDiskFlash - A tool for easily flashing or creating raw disk images (aka dd images) under Windows.
